iPhone owners rejoice: Traskpro now has an iPhone specific capture mechanism. The new Quickadd link shows up in large and easily selected thumb-sized text when viewing any Traskpro page on an iPhone. The Quickadd page itself is styled specifically for the iPhone, and is designed to be as lightweight to load as possible.
By reducing the resources and actions required to quickly enter tasks into Traskpro the application as a whole can be more effective. As per the infamous Getting Things Done methodology the more things you can enter into Traskpro the fewer things will be cluttering your brain allowing for more focus to be given to planning and executing on tasks.
Targeted at quick entry on the go Quickadd will automatically offer to tag all tasks created through it with ‘quickadd’ for easy reference and triage later. You can prevent the quickadd tag from being added to your new tasks by deleting the task from the tags field before submitting your task.
A few power user tips:
- Add the Quickadd page to your iPhone’s home screen for quick on-the-go capture
- The next and previous buttons on the iPhone keyboard allow for quicker entry
- To quickly submit a task hit the big blue “Go” button while either the tags or due date fields have focus
- Assign high or low priority to a task on entry by tagging it ‘high’ or ‘low’
